The Heart's Receiving Chamber

The left atrium is the upper left chamber of your heart. It acts like a collection point for oxygen-rich blood coming from your lungs through the pulmonary veins. From there, it passes the blood into the left ventricle, which sends it out to nourish every cell in your body. Think of it as the heart's gateway for fresh, energizing oxygen.Left Atrium

When working well, this chamber ensures smooth blood flow. It helps maintain steady circulation, supporting energy levels throughout the day and recovery at night. Issues here can lead to irregular heartbeats, tiredness, or even shortness of breath.

Vital Role in Circulation and Energy

Efficient left atrium function means better oxygen delivery to your muscles, brain, and organs. This is crucial for daily vitality. During sleep, optimal circulation aids in clearing waste from the brain and restoring energy stores. Low oxygen flow can contribute to daytime fatigue and poor recovery.

Research shows a clear link between heart function and rest. For example, even one night of short sleep can reduce the chamber's ability to relax and empty properly in early diastole-the phase when it refills with blood. This subtle strain adds up, potentially leading to bigger heart issues over time.

Impact on Sleep Quality and HRV

Your heart rate variability (HRV)-the natural beat-to-beat changes in your heart-drops with stress or poor sleep. A strained left atrium plays into this. Sleep disruptions like apnea reduce its stretching and contracting ability, measured as strain. This impairs oxygen supply during rest, making deep sleep harder to achieve.

Conversely, quality sleep protects the left atrium. Longer, restorative nights correlate with better strain rates and emptying. Breaking the cycle starts with prioritizing rest to support this chamber and improve HRV, which signals your body's stress-recovery balance.
